可以运行python文件的Python编辑器?

时间:2012-10-11 00:43:06

标签: python editor

  

可能重复:
  What IDE to use for Python?

是否有任何Python编辑器可以使用简单的键绑定运行当前查看的文件,因此我不必打开命令提示符?奖励点是否可以打开Python解释器。

提及您知道可以执行此操作的任何编辑器,因此我有一些选项可供选择。其他便利功能的奖励积分,如自动代码完成,错误标记,智能缩进,括号匹配,行号等。

5 个答案:

答案 0 :(得分:3)

就个人而言,我认为命令提示符是最好的部分;)但如果你坚持,试试http://pydev.org/,它是eclipse的python插件。它是一个IDE,可以自动完成等。

答案 1 :(得分:1)

如果您不限于开源产品,可以尝试使用WingWare IDE:

http://wingware.com/

就专业的WYSIWYG编辑而言,它相当成熟且易于使用。它有三个版本:

  • Wing IDE Professional
  • Wing IDE Personal
  • Wing IDE 101

Wing IDE 101是教育工作者,学生和业余爱好者的免费版本。另外两个是商业版本,提供比免费版本更多的功能。所有三个版本的Wing IDE都在Windows,Linux和Mac OS X上运行。

另外,它符合您要求的许多功能:

Auto-completion, call tips, error indicators, goto-definition, find uses, source browser, code indices, and symbol lookup.

另请参阅此Wikipedia链接,了解其部分功能:http://en.wikipedia.org/wiki/Wing_IDE

答案 2 :(得分:0)

Emacs:meta x shell-command将起到作用。

M-x shell-command

接着是

python foo.py

请参阅 running commands in emacs

答案 3 :(得分:0)

我在Eclipse上使用PyDev,我正在构建一个live-coding plugin,在您键入时运行代码

答案 4 :(得分:0)

对于只有少量文件的小型项目,我是Spyder的忠实粉丝。它重量轻,易于使用,但具有完整IDE的许多功能。

如果你需要一个功能齐全的IDE而不是轻量级的东西,那么我第二个Wiz建议Pydev。